Tesla is about to unravel its newest and perhaps most exciting vehicle in its lineup this coming Nov. 21 -- the Tesla pickup.

Tesla’s electric pickup truck, which is also known as Cybertruck, will finally make its first appearance after an obscure teaser revealed early this year. Tesla CEO Elon Musk publicly stated the date when people will get a glimpse of the new Cybertruck for the very first time. This is thrilling news, especially for those who have been waiting for quite a while for this announcement to come out and have mostly relied only on concept designs to envision what it would look like.

Musk announced that the vehicle will make its reveal at an event in Los Angeles on Nov. 21. Now the reason why people are waiting for the Tesla pickup is due to the fact that Musk describes the new vehicle as “cyberpunk.” In a tweet, Musk said, “It will look like something out of Blade Runner.” Musk planned to reveal the pickup truck earlier this year, however, he announced in September that he will move the event back to November.

The reveal of the truck will be done on Tesla’s design studio in Los Angeles, California, which is also located at the same lot as SpaceX’s headquarters. Because of this, some are actually speculating that there’s truth to the theory that the pickup could be the foundation of the future Mars’ rover which makes the vehicle highly futuristic.

Musk discussed the information regarding the pickup truck at Tesla’s annual shareholders' meeting in June as well. He talked about Ford’s F-150, which he referred to as a “great truck,” and has become Tesla’s own vehicle standard. Ford is also currently working on an electric pickup as well.

The pickup or Cybertruck was created to purposely "meet or exceed an F-150. If the F-150 can do it then a Tesla truck should be able to do it." Musk also stated that the Cybertruck has a bold "cyberpunk" design, "like it came out of a sci-fi movie.”

Musk also suggested that the reveal and the unraveling date is "strangely familiar." The classic cyberpunk movie called the “Blade Runner” is about to launch in November 2019 as well in Los Angeles after all.
